What Are Ethical Cooperatives?
Ethical cooperatives are organizations owned and operated by members who prioritize fair trade, environmental sustainability, and social responsibility. These cooperatives often focus on providing organic, locally-sourced, and ethically-produced ingredients to consumers.
Benefits of Partnering with Ethical Cooperatives
- High-Quality Ingredients: Ethical cooperatives typically focus on organic and sustainable farming practices, ensuring fresh and healthy ingredients for your home cooking.
- Support for Local Farmers: By partnering with cooperatives, you help sustain local economies and promote community development.
- Environmental Impact: These cooperatives often prioritize eco-friendly practices, reducing the carbon footprint associated with food production and transportation.
- Fair Trade Practices: Ethical cooperatives ensure fair wages and safe working conditions for farmers and workers, promoting social justice.
- Transparency and Trust: Purchasing from cooperatives provides assurance about the origins and production methods of your ingredients.
How to Partner Effectively
To maximize the benefits, consider establishing direct relationships with cooperative suppliers. Attend local markets, participate in cooperative events, or join subscription programs that deliver ethically-sourced ingredients regularly. Educating yourself and your community about the importance of ethical sourcing can also foster greater support and demand.
